102778613238840 is an even composite number. It is composed of seven dist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of five hundred seventy-six divisors.

Prime factorization of 102778613238840:

23 × 3 × 5 × 72 × 11 × 43 × 60792

(2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 5 × 7 × 7 × 11 × 43 × 6079 × 6079)
